Samieh Hezari, born in Iran, is an accountant at a law firm and is studying for a degree in psychology. Trapped in Iran was her first book. She lives in Dublin, Ireland, with her two daughters, Saba and Rojha.

Book of Luke The Book of Luke is the third book of the New Testament and is the longest of the four Gospels. It details Jesus of Nazareth’s story from his birth to his Ascension and is the only book that contains certain popular parables, such as The Prodigal Son and The Good Samaritan.
